Very excited (read got to tell someone ;) to say we've finally (tonight) wrangled Google speakers into the webDU agenda [1], finishing up with two incredible sessions: What's new and cool in the Google Maps API? The Google Maps JavaScript API helped kickstart the mashup concept and continues to go from strength to strength. This session will introduce the latest additions, including integrated local business search, street level panoramas, Google Earth integration with KML, and lightweight maps for low bandwidth sites and mobile devices. (with Thor Mitchell, worldwide product lead for the Google Maps API in the Enterprise Support team at Google) The Google Maps Flash API More details to come [2] (with Dmitri Abramov, an engineer from the Google Maps API team itself) Awesome. -- geoff http://www.daemon.com.au/ PS.
